CFOs SPLIT ON EMPLOYEES EARNING CPE CREDIT ON COMPANY TIME CFOs were asked, Do you permit representatives to go to proceeding with proficient training (CPE) courses during business hours? 26% Yes, we bolster and oblige workers to look for more training, regardless of whether classes are during business hours 24% Yes, subject to if the representative has a demonstrated reputation for progress 23% Not for the most part, however we have made special cases before 27% No, we don't oblige representatives taking classes during business hours Source: Robert Half Finance Accounting overview of in excess of 2,200 CFOs in the United States © 2017 Robert Half Finance Accounting.
